Programming

GIS Programming

We specialize in plugin development for GIS Software (QGIS, ArcGIS) as well as standalone solutions, using among others the following programming languages: Python, Java, .NET. We also use these languages to automate processes and analyze data.

R

From simple examples in geostatistics to comprehensive analysis using complex data (e.g., election data), we analyze data using R and its many extensions.

Web Development

We have developed numerous Web GIS applications with HTML, CSS, and JavaScript for a diversity of clients and projects. Our developers have experience with the most important JavaScript frameworks, such as jQuery, AngularJS or the Dojo Toolkit. We attach great importance to developing modern websites and therefore value responsive design (particularly Bootstrap and CSS media queries) and material design. We are flexible when it comes to server-side development and have gathered considerable experience with PHP, Python, and Java.

You can find more about this topic under Webmapping.

Mobile Development

Mobile applications, whether accessed via a smartphone browser or natively installed, are one of today's most talked about topics. We use different frameworks to develop mobile apps:

Our web applications respect the essential criteria of responsive design, meaning that our applications function, look good and are easy to use on any device, no matter the screen size.

Database Development and Programming

For many years we have been using databases to administer a wide range of tabular and geospatial data. Because of the diversity of the projects we have been working on we have devloped know how for all important databases and database management systems. We also offer database trainings and tutorials.